AMATEUR BASEBALL: Final tune-up

Marshall edges Minneota in exhibition before playoffs

Photo by Sam Thiel Marshall’s Jake Hess fires a pitch during their game against Minneota on Wednesday. The A’s defeated the Mudhens 7-6 in seven innings.

MARSHALL – The Marshall and Minneota amateur baseball teams got one final tune-up Wednesday night before they begin their playoff schedule this weekend. The Mudhens jumped out to an early lead, but the A’s battled back late to earn a 7-6 victory in seven innings.

Neither team found scoring in the first, but Minneota quickly got the bats going in the top half of the second. After Austin Buysse led things off with a single, the A’s were able to turn a double play to get two quick outs. The Mudhens wouldn’t be deterred, however, getting a walk from Henry Pesch before Danny Hennen connected on a single and Brock Buysse reached on an infield single of his own to bring in the first run of the game.

Minneota then added to its lead in the next inning, as Tyson Sonnenburg reached on an error before Jake Leighton advanced him on a sacrifice. Adam Durfee then came up and smacked an RBI double to make it 2-0.

Marshall had an answer in the bottom half of the frame, though, as Joey Blanchard, Jordon Kontz and Justin Mettling all drew a walk to load the bases before Jon Ellis drew a walk of his own to bring in a run and cut it to 2-1. After a popout, Nick Klaith and Justin Greenwood connected on back-to-back RBI singles to plate a pair of runs to give Marshall the lead back at 3-2 after three innings of play.

The Mudhens would respond right back in the top of the fourth, getting a leadoff walk from Hennen before Brock Buysse reached on an error to put runners on the corners with no outs. Beau Buysse then stepped up and lined an RBI single to tie things up at 3-3 before Leighton reached on an error to plate another run and make it 4-3. The Mudhens then added a pair of runs later in the inning to extend their lead to 6-3.

The A’s cut into the deficit in the bottom of the fifth, as Brandon Labat and Jake Hess reached on a couple of errors before Justin Greenwood smacked an RBI double to left-center to make it 6-4. Marshall then got to within one thanks to an RBI single from Ryan VanMoer, but the Mudhens then got out of the inning with a double play to maintain a 6-5 lead.

After a scoreless sixth, Marshall had a chance to tie or win the game in the bottom of the seventh, as Klaith and Greenwood got aboard to put runners on first and second with no outs. Blanchard would draw a walk with two outs to load the bases, and Kontz reached on a walk of his own to tie things up at 6-6. Justin Mettling then drew another walk to bring in the game-winning run.

Marshall will face Atwater in the first round of the Region 4C playoffs on Saturday in Atwater at 6:30 p.m. while Minneota will face Clinton on Saturday in the first round of the Region 9C playoffs in Madison at 5 p.m.
